java return ;的作用是什么
时间: 2023-08-31 12:31:58 浏览: 153
java return用法实例详解
### 回答1:
java中的return ;语句的作用是在方法中返回一个空值并终止当前方法的执行。如果该方法有返回值类型,则return ;语句返回一个默认值。例如,如果该方法的返回值类型为int,则return ;语句返回0作为默认值。
### 回答2:
在Java中,关键字`return`用于结束当前方法的执行,同时将方法的返回值返回给调用处。`return`语句具有以下作用:
1. 结束方法的执行:当`return`被执行时,当前的方法将立即停止执行,并将控制权返回给调用处。该行以下的代码将不再执行。
2. 返回方法的结果:`return`关键字通常与方法的返回值类型一起使用。当方法需要返回一个结果时,可以使用`return`关键字将该结果返回给调用处。
3. 提前结束代码块的执行:`return`可以用于提前结束循环、条件语句或代码块的执行。当某个条件满足时,可以使用`return`来直接退出循环、跳出代码块,并返回到方法的调用处。
需要注意的是,`return`关键字的用法取决于方法的返回类型和语境。如果方法的返回类型为`void`,则`return`后不需要指定返回值。而如果方法的返回类型为其他类型,则需要在`return`后指定返回值,并确保返回值的类型与方法的返回类型相匹配。
### 回答3:
在Java中,return语句用于结束方法的执行,并将结果返回给调用它的地方。当方法遇到return语句时,方法将立即停止执行,并且返回return语句后面的表达式的值(如果有)。return语句的作用在以下情况下:
1. 返回方法的值:当方法定义为有返回值时,return语句用于返回方法计算的结果。返回的值的类型必须与方法声明的返回类型相匹配。
2. 提前结束方法:有时候,在方法的某个特定条件下,我们希望提前结束方法的执行。在这种情况下,可以使用return语句来终止方法的执行,并跳过剩余的代码。
3. 返回空值:有些方法可能不返回任何值,它们的返回类型被定义为void。在这种情况下,return语句可以被用来提前结束方法的执行。
4. 返回null:有时候,在方法执行的某些条件下,可能无法计算并返回有效的结果。在这种情况下,可以使用return语句返回null,表示没有有效的结果返回。
总之,return语句在方法的执行过程中具有重要作用,它用于结束方法的执行并返回结果。通过使用return语句,我们可以控制方法的执行流程,并返回所需的结果。
阅读全文